6.3 Input and Output Signals
6.3.1 Input and Output Signals
(1) Input signals to the printer
• DATA
: An 8-bit parallel signal. (Positive logic)
• STB
: A strobe signal to read the 8-bit data. (Negative logic)
(2) Output signals from the printer
• ACK
: An 8-bit data request signal.  A pulse signal output at the end of the
BUSY signal.(Negative logic)
• BUSY
: A signal to indicate the BUSY status of the printer.  Input new data
when at "LOW."(Positive logic)
• FAULT
: A signal turned to "LOW" when the printer has an alarm.  At this time,
all the control circuits in the printer stop.(Negative logic)
• HI-LEVEL : Connected to VCC via a 3.3k
Ω
 resistor.
(3) Power related signal
• GND
: Common ground on the circuits
